Block Recordings With Parental Control

You can keep others from watching a recording by using the Block feature. When
using this feature, keep in mind that you can block only recordings that you are
not watching. This feature is useful if children also use the DVR and you do not
want them to watch certain recordings.
Note: To block a program that is scheduled to be recorded, block the program
from the General Settings menu. (For details, see "Block Programs With
Parental Control" on page 32.) The DVR records the program, but the recording
can be watched only after entering your 4-digit Parental Blocking PIN.
